    Are Electric Mini Bikes Worth the Investment?

    JoeBy Joe13 November 2024 Technology No Comments6 Mins Read
    Electric Mini Bikes
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

    Electric mini bikes are increasingly popular due to their compact size, efficiency, and eco-friendliness. These small, motorized bicycles are designed for easy maneuverability and convenience, making them ideal for urban environments. Equipped with an electric motor, they assist with pedaling, letting riders travel longer distances with less effort. This makes them perfect for navigating busy city streets, commuting to work, or running errands. In this detailed guide, we’ll explore whether investing in an electric mini bike is a smart choice for daily commuting and lifestyle needs.

    What Are the Key Benefits of Electric Mini Bikes?

    Convenience and Portability

    Electric mini bikes offer unmatched convenience and portability. Their compact size and lightweight design make them easy to handle and store. You can easily carry them upstairs, take them onto public transportation, or store them in small apartments. This makes them a practical option for urban dwellers where space is a premium.     Eco-Friendly and Cost-Effective Commuting

    Opting for an electric mini bike contributes to a greener planet. These bikes produce zero emissions, reducing your carbon footprint. Additionally, they are far more cost-effective compared to cars or public transportation. Charging the battery costs only a fraction of what you’d spend on fuel or transit fares. Over time, this reduction in commuting expenses can lead to significant savings, making electric mini bikes a smart financial choice for eco-conscious commuters.

    Health and Fitness Benefits

    Despite the electric assistance, mini bikes also offer various health benefits. They encourage physical activity by requiring pedaling, which can improve cardiovascular health and overall fitness. The electric motor assists when needed, making it easier to tackle long distances or challenging terrains, ensuring you stay active without overexerting yourself. This blend of convenience and exercise helps maintain a healthy lifestyle.

    Are Electric Mini Bikes Suitable for Daily Commuting?

    Comparing Mini Bikes to Traditional Bikes and Scooters

    When comparing electric mini bikes to traditional bikes and scooters, there are clear advantages. Electric mini bikes provide the added benefit of motor assistance, which reduces physical strain. Unlike scooters, which require balancing skills and are less stable, mini bikes offer a familiar riding experience similar to traditional bicycles but with less effort. This makes them a versatile option for a broader range of riders.

    Navigating City Streets and Public Transport

    One of the standout features of electric mini bikes is their ability to seamlessly navigate busy city streets and public transport systems. Their compact design allows for easy maneuvering through traffic and tight spaces. Moreover, many models are foldable, making it simple to take them on buses, trains, or subways. This flexibility enhances their practicality for daily commuting, ensuring a smooth transition between different modes of transport.

    Parking and Storage Considerations

    Finding parking can be a hassle in crowded urban areas, but electric mini bikes eliminate this issue. Their small size allows you to park them in tight spots that are typically inaccessible to larger vehicles. Whether it’s at your workplace, home, or while running errands, you’re guaranteed to find a place to leave your bike. Additionally, the lightweight design of these bikes makes them easy to store indoors, ensuring they remain safe from theft or adverse weather conditions.

    How Much Do Electric Mini Bikes Cost to Maintain?

    Battery Replacement and Charging Costs

    A key aspect of maintaining an electric mini bike involves battery care. Battery life varies, but most will need replacement every 2-4 years. Replacement costs can range from $200 to $600, depending on the model and battery specifications. Charging costs are minimal, typically amounting to only a few cents per charge, depending on your electricity rates. Keeping your battery in good condition by avoiding full discharges can extend its life and reduce long-term expenses.

    Maintenance and Repair Expenses

    Electric mini bikes generally require less maintenance than traditional bikes, thanks to fewer mechanical parts. Regular checks and basic maintenance like tire pressure, brake adjustments, and chain lubrication will help keep your bike running smoothly. However, electric components might need occasional attention. Repairs, when needed, could be more expensive than those for standard bikes due to the specialized nature of electric parts.

    Insurance and Licensing Requirements

    The need for insurance and licensing varies by location. In some areas, electric mini bikes are considered a type of vehicle that requires registration and insurance, while others may not have such requirements. Typically, insurance for electric bikes is not very expensive, providing peace of mind against theft or accidents. It’s important to check local regulations to ensure compliance and consider insuring your bike for added protection.

    What to Look for When Buying an Electric Mini Bike?

    Battery Life and Range

    When choosing an electric mini bike, consider the battery life and range. A good battery should provide enough power to cover your daily commuting distance on a single charge. Most electric mini bikes offer ranges between 20 to 50 miles, depending on the model and riding conditions. Ensure the battery charges quickly and has a long lifespan to minimize downtime and replacement costs.

    Motor Power and Speed Options

    Motor power impacts the bike’s speed and ability to handle inclines. Most models offer motors ranging from 250W to 750W. Higher wattage motors provide faster speeds and better performance on hills but may reduce battery range. Look for bikes with adjustable speed settings and pedal-assist options to customize your riding experience according to different riding conditions.

    Safety Features and Build Quality

    Safety is crucial when selecting an electric mini bike. Ensure it comes with reliable braking systems like disc brakes, which provide better control in various riding conditions. Check for additional safety features such as high-beam headlights, brake lights, and reflective elements. The overall build quality should be robust, with durable materials that can withstand daily wear and tear.     Conclusion

    Electric mini bikes are a worthwhile investment for many reasons. They offer convenience, portability, and eco-friendly transportation, making them ideal for urban commuting. Though they require some maintenance, the costs are generally lower compared to cars or public transport. When choosing an electric mini bike, consider battery life, motor power, and safety features to find the best fit for your needs. With proper care, an electric mini bike can enhance your daily commute, contribute to a healthier lifestyle, and provide a cost-effective mode of transport.
